Important Spyware Infection Signs
- An endless number of pop-up windows keep on appearing
- New toolbars are added to your desktop or web browser
- Your browser's home page suddenly changed without any reason
- The standard search engine within your browser has changed
- Your computer suddenly seems very slow
- Random errors start to appear
- New unknown software icons start to appear
- Unknown websites are automatically opened without any reason
If any of the above situations look even remotely familiar, you should take immediate action. Make sure you do a full computer scan after you've installed the software to weed out any harmful software. Better safe than sorry! Avoiding Spyware Infections
Six Important tips to avoid getting infected with spyware.
- Let your anti spyware software do a full system scan regularly. Most anti spyware software comes with so called 'real-time' blocking, which will try to detect and remove any spyware before it's able to install itself. It nonetheless happens from time to time that some spyware isn't caught directly, so better run a full system scan from time to time.
- Use a good Anti Virus and Firewall as well. You can't browse the internet anymore, without using a decent firewall and antivirus program. Getting one is usually pretty cheap, and a long term valuable investment. (Read: it will save you a lot of headaches...)
- Be aware of free download software. So called peer-to-peer software like emule or shareaza contain a huge amount of hidden spyware and viruses. Downloading illegal movies and software is not only illegal, but most of them come with a bunch of nasty spyware too. Simplest solution: avoid using (illegal) download networks if you don't really need them
- Always keep your Web-Browser updated. Firefox, Internet Explorer, Safari, Opera they all need
their important updates from time to close newly discovered security leaks. Ignoring updates,
poses a large security risk, and can result in websites stealing personal information, passwords, or
installing viruses or spyware. - Keep your other software updated as well. Unfortunately, new spyware and viruses are created
every day, so it's very important to keep your anti spyware, anti-virus and firewall updated. - Only install familiar and required software. "Download cool bar this, download funny buddy that, download super tools this" - You're bombarded with similar ads and messages when browsing
around the internet. Don't fall for it though, as most of them come with a bunch of spyware. Only install a software package if it comes from a trusted source and if you're absolutely sure what it actually is.
